Intec Select is seeking an experienced Workday Systems Analyst to join its People Operations team in the Greater London area. This role involves managing Workday configuration and support, enhancing system performance, and ensuring data governance across the organisation.

The ideal candidate will possess strong analytical and communication skills, previous experience in People Systems, and a deep understanding of Workday. This position offers a collaborative environment for continuous improvement and optimising business workflows.

How to prepare for a job interview at Intec Select

Know Your Workday Inside Out

Make sure you brush up on your Workday knowledge before the interview. Familiarise yourself with its configuration, support processes, and any recent updates or features. Being able to discuss specific functionalities and how they can enhance system performance will show that you're not just familiar with the platform but also passionate about optimising it.

Showcase Your Analytical Skills

Prepare examples of how you've used your analytical skills in previous roles, especially in relation to People Systems. Think about challenges you've faced, how you approached them, and the outcomes. This will demonstrate your problem-solving abilities and your capacity to improve workflows effectively.

Communicate Clearly and Confidently

Since strong communication skills are key for this role, practice articulating your thoughts clearly. You might be asked to explain complex concepts, so try to simplify your explanations. Engaging in mock interviews with friends or using online platforms can help you refine your delivery.

Emphasise Collaboration and Continuous Improvement

This position values a collaborative environment, so be ready to discuss how you've worked with teams in the past. Share specific instances where you contributed to continuous improvement initiatives. Highlighting your ability to work well with others will resonate with the interviewers and align with their team culture.
